CDR01BP330BKMSAT Equivalent & Substitute Parts

Part Overview

The CDR01BP330BKMSAT is a 33 pF ceramic capacitor rated at 100V with BP temperature coefficient, manufactured by Vishay Vitramon under the military-grade MIL-PRF-55681 specification. This surface-mount MLCC in 0805 (2012 Metric) package is designed for high-reliability applications requiring stable performance across -55°C to 125°C operating range. Substitute Part Grouping Explanation

Substitution eligibility for the CDR01BP330BKMSAT is determined by strict equivalence in the following parameters:

  • Capacitance Value: Must be 33 pF (no deviation)
  • Voltage Rating: Must be 100V or higher
  • Temperature Coefficient: Must be BP
  • Package / Case: Must be 0805 (2012 Metric)
  • Mounting Type: Must be Surface Mount, MLCC
  • Operating Temperature Range: Must cover -55°C to 125°C
  • Military Specification Compliance: Must meet MIL-PRF-55681

The CDR31BP330BFUS7185 manufactured by KEMET qualifies as a substitute part. While it maintains identical capacitance, voltage rating, temperature coefficient, package, and operating temperature specifications, it offers improved tolerance (±1% versus ±10%) and equivalent failure rate classification. Both parts are certified to MIL-PRF-55681 military standards and maintain identical electrical performance within their respective tolerance bands.

Engineering Selection Recommendations

CDR01BP330BKMSAT (Primary Part): Select this part when RoHS3 compliance is required for end-product certification. The ±10% tolerance is suitable for applications where capacitance variation within this band does not affect circuit performance. Active inventory status ensures immediate availability.

CDR31BP330BFUS7185 (Substitute Part): Select this part when tighter capacitance tolerance (±1%) is required for precision circuit tuning or frequency-critical applications. Both parts maintain identical military-grade MIL-PRF-55681 certification and failure rate classification. Note that this substitute is RoHS non-compliant and REACH-affected; verify compliance requirements for your end application before selection. Slightly reduced physical dimensions (0.079" L x 0.049" W versus 0.080" L x 0.050" W) and lower maximum thickness (0.051" versus 0.055") provide marginal space advantages in dense PCB layouts.

Frequently Asked Questions (FAQ)

Q: Can CDR31BP330BFUS7185 be used as a direct replacement for CDR01BP330BKMSAT?

A: Yes, for applications where RoHS non-compliance is acceptable. Both parts are electrically and mechanically compatible, sharing identical capacitance, voltage rating, temperature coefficient, package, and operating temperature specifications. The CDR31 offers superior tolerance (±1% versus ±10%).

Q: What is the significance of the tolerance difference between these parts?

A: The CDR01 tolerates ±10% capacitance variation, while the CDR31 tolerates ±1%. In circuits sensitive to capacitance value—such as precision filters, oscillators, or timing circuits—the CDR31's tighter tolerance reduces performance variation. For general-purpose coupling or bypass applications, the ±10% tolerance of the CDR01 is typically sufficient.

Q: Are there physical compatibility concerns when substituting these parts?

A: Both parts use the 0805 (2012 Metric) package and are surface-mount MLCCs. The CDR31 is marginally smaller (0.079" L x 0.049" W versus 0.080" L x 0.050" W) and thinner (0.051" max versus 0.055" max). These dimensional differences are within standard PCB design tolerances and do not create placement or soldering issues.

Q: What compliance differences exist between these parts?

A: The CDR01 is RoHS3 compliant, while the CDR31 is RoHS non-compliant and REACH-affected. If your end product requires RoHS certification, the CDR01 is the appropriate selection. Both parts carry identical military MIL-PRF-55681 certification and EAR99 export classification.

Q: Do both parts have the same moisture sensitivity level?

A: Yes. Both the CDR01BP330BKMSAT and CDR31BP330BFUS7185 are rated MSL 1 (Unlimited), indicating no moisture sensitivity restrictions during storage or handling.
